Output d4e8e18db4e592ff63d4d7a59f517fb7c835f9d208f0478b699fb07f910de5aa:1

value
2411851808
script pubkey
OP_HASH160 OP_PUSHBYTES_20 abfeccd572cda3e1f0adfbb17e6a568296569e2a OP_EQUAL
address
3HNSiAq7wFDaPsYDcUxNSRMD78qVcYKicw
transaction
d4e8e18db4e592ff63d4d7a59f517fb7c835f9d208f0478b699fb07f910de5aa
confirmations
531496
spent
true